What’s the most complex attribute of a uplus new technology battery, and how should I evaluate it?

Battery chemistry and cycle life are the most complex attributes because they determine energy density, weight, charging speed, safety, and long-term durability. Lith­ium-based chemistries offer high energy in a compact size but require proper protection circuitry and appropriate chargers. Cycle life indicates how many full charge–discharge cycles the pack can endure before capacity drops materially, which affects long-term performance and replacement needs. When comparing options, look for clear Wh or mAh ratings and consider how the chemistry matches your use, such as backup power or portable starting needs.

How do I maintain and ensure compatibility for a uplus new technology battery?

Always connect to devices and chargers rated for the same voltage, and use the charger specified for the battery chemistry. Avoid exposing the pack to heat, moisture, or direct sunlight and store it in a cool, dry place when not in use. Do not mix old and new cells or different chemistries in the same system, and follow any mounting or enclosure guidelines for vehicle or UPS use. Regularly inspect terminals and cables for wear and replace the unit if capacity has noticeably declined.

What common mistakes should I avoid when buying a uplus new technology battery?

Avoid choosing a battery based only on the highest capacity or cheapest price. Don’t select the wrong voltage, mismatched capacity, or incompatible chemistry for your device. Avoid mixing old and new units in the same system and skip batteries lacking proper protection or certifications. Always check warranty terms and consider real-world runtime to ensure the solution fits your needs.
